Role Overview

As a Software & Controls Engineer at Traila, you will be at the heart of innovation: designing, implementing, and optimizing control software for our next-generation rail technologies. Working closely with our interdisciplinary R&D team, you'll help ensure that our products meet high standards of performance and safety, contributing to more sustainable and efficient rail transportation solutions.

Tasks

What You’ll Do

  • System Design & Architecture: Define software system structure and component interactions; ensure seamless integration with sensors, actuators, and other hardware.
  • Algorithm Development: Create control logic and data processing algorithms to perform advanced tasks, including fault handling and real-time decision-making.
  • Coding & Implementation: Program in languages such as C++, Python, MATLAB, and structured text (ST) to develop embedded and control applications.
  • Testing & Debugging: Execute unit, integration, and system tests to ensure robust functionality and safety.
  • System Optimization & Maintenance: Continuously monitor, maintain, and improve system performance, reliability, and resource efficiency.

Additional Contributions

  • Integration & Interfaces: Design and implement interfaces with external systems, fieldbuses, and third-party hardware.
  • Documentation & Reporting: Deliver clear documentation including system specs, code comments, test reports, and user manuals.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Ensure compliance with rail and safety standards through rigorous validation and structured processes.
  • Field Testing & Support: Contribute to field and trackside testing, ensuring safety and effective system performance in real-world conditions.
